When preparing vegetables or soup, don't worry — just prepare them with sincerity. Most of all, try to avoid getting upset or complaining about the quantity or quality of the food. Practice in such a way that things come and abide in your mind, and your mind returns and abides in things, all through the day and night.

Eihei Dogen, Essential Zen by Kazuaki Tanahanshi, editor, Tensho David Schneider, editor
